The below teams are on 11 wins, plus Brisbane. I can see all clubs getting to 15 wins, and one unlucky club missing out on percentage.


Round 24 - Freo vs Bulldogs could be the decider.

🦁 Brisbane Lions​


  • Round 19 – Fri 18 July vs. Western Bulldogs @ The Gabba
  • Round 20 – Fri 25 July vs. Gold Coast Suns @ People First Stadium
  • Round 21 – Sat 2 August vs. Collingwood @ MCG
  • Round 22 – Fri 8 August vs. Sydney @ The Gabba
  • Round 23 – Fri 15 August vs. Fremantle @ Optus Stadium
  • Round 24 – Fri 22 to Sun 24 August vs. Hawthorn @ The Gabba (day/time TBC)

6 50/50 games. Very very tough last 6 weeks. It is hard to see Brisbane not getting 15, but they do have a very tough run.

🐬 Fremantle Dockers​


  • Round 19 – Sunday 20 July 2025 vs. Collingwood @ MCG, 3:15 PM AEST
  • Round 20 – Saturday 26 July 2025 vs. West Coast Eagles @ Optus Stadium, 4:15 PM AEST
  • Round 21 – Sunday 3 August 2025 vs. Carlton @ Optus Stadium, 5:10 PM AEST
  • Round 22 – Saturday 9 August 2025 vs. Port Adelaide @ Adelaide Oval, 8:10 PM AEST
  • Round 23 – Friday 15 August 2025 vs. Brisbane Lions @ Optus Stadium, 8:20 PM AEST
  • Round 24 – Aug 22–24 (TBC) vs. Western Bulldogs @ Marvel Stadium—time yet to be confirmed

3 easy games including Port away. That is 100% must win.
Tough away games vs Collingwood and Bulldogs, and a tough home game vs Brisbane.

We need to win at least one of these tough games to get to 15, and even then we could be unlucky and miss finals with 15 wins.
